What is Obligation Insurance coverage?
Obligation insurance policy is a kind of insurance coverage designed to protect policyholders from the monetary consequences of legal insurance claims made versus them. These insurance claims can develop from a selection of situations, such as accidents, injuries, or negligence that cause harm to a third party. The insurance covers legal costs, medical expenses, and any settlements or judgments up to the policy's restriction. This suggests that without responsibility insurance policy, people and organizations can encounter substantial out-of-pocket costs that might potentially result in financial destroy.

Sorts Of Liability Insurance
There are numerous kinds of obligation insurance coverage, each catering to particular needs and scenarios. One of the most typical types include:

1. General Liability Insurance Policy
General responsibility insurance coverage is a broad form of insurance coverage that shields services from insurance claims associated with bodily injury, property damages, and individual or marketing injury. This sort of insurance policy is necessary for practically any organization, as it covers usual dangers like slip-and-fall accidents or damages to a client's residential or commercial property. It is often the initial line of defense for businesses versus unforeseen lawful costs.

2. Professional Responsibility Insurance Coverage
Also referred to as errors and omissions (E&O) insurance policy, professional responsibility insurance coverage is designed for specialists such as physicians, lawyers, experts, and architects. It covers cases of carelessness, misstatement, or insufficient job. For instance, if a client takes legal action against a specialist for giving defective advice that caused financial loss, expert liability insurance coverage would certainly cover the legal prices and any negotiations, up to the plan's limit.

3. Product Responsibility Insurance Coverage
For organizations that manufacture or market products, product responsibility insurance is critical. It covers claims connected to injuries or damages triggered here by a malfunctioning product. This type of insurance policy safeguards services from the possibly destructive prices related to product remembers or lawsuits resulting from product-related injuries.

4. Personal Responsibility Insurance Policy
Personal obligation insurance policy provides protection for people versus claims developing from crashes or injuries that occur on their home or as a result of their activities. It is typically consisted of in homeowners or tenants insurance plan and covers incidents like a guest getting harmed in your house or problems brought on by your animal.

Why is Obligation Insurance Coverage Important?
Responsibility insurance policy is a crucial element of a sound danger monitoring approach. For organizations, it helps protect against the unforeseeable nature of claims, which can develop from also small cases. Lawful costs, negotiations, and judgments can be monetarily debilitating, especially for small businesses. Liability insurance guarantees that a single suit doesn't result in insolvency.

For individuals, liability insurance offers satisfaction. Accidents can happen anywhere, and without adequate coverage, you could be held directly liable for substantial prices. Individual obligation insurance coverage covers these unexpected events, helping to shield your properties and future revenues.

Just how to Select the Right Obligation Insurance
Choosing the right responsibility insurance policy depends upon your particular needs and risk direct exposure. Services must evaluate their operations and take into consideration variables like the nature of their job, the size of their customer base, and the possibility for mishaps or damages. Consulting with an experienced insurance policy representative can assist tailor protection to your unique situation.

Individuals need to examine their way of life, residential or commercial property, and potential threats. As an example, if you frequently delight guests or own pet dogs, you may need greater personal responsibility limitations.
